§ 25-5 — Establishment of comprehensive treatment system

Illinois·Topic GOVERNMENT·Ch. 20 EXECUTIVE BRANCH·Act 20 ILCS 301/ Substance Use Disorder Act.·Art. Article 25 - Comprehensive Treatment Services
The Department shall develop, fund and implement a comprehensive, statewide, community-based system for the provision of early intervention, treatment, and recovery support services for persons suffering from substance use disorders. The system created under this Section shall be based on the premise that coordination among and integration between all community and governmental systems will facilitate effective and efficient program implementation and utilization of existing resources.
